How they compare

Canada currently reports 2.98 units per square kilometre against 2.62 units per square kilometre in Mauritania, a difference of 0.36 units per square kilometre.

That makes Canada's figure about 1.1 times Mauritania's.

Across all 63 years both countries report, Canada has been ahead every year.

Canada ranks 205th and Mauritania ranks 208th of 215 countries.

Canada has averaged higher in every one of the 7 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Canada Mauritania Difference Ahead
1960s 1.3 units per square kilometre 0.5047 units per square kilometre 0.7991 units per square kilometre Canada
1970s 1.66 units per square kilometre 0.6331 units per square kilometre 1.03 units per square kilometre Canada
1980s 1.96 units per square kilometre 0.8382 units per square kilometre 1.13 units per square kilometre Canada
1990s 2.2 units per square kilometre 1.14 units per square kilometre 1.06 units per square kilometre Canada
2000s 2.47 units per square kilometre 1.49 units per square kilometre 0.9806 units per square kilometre Canada
2010s 2.7 units per square kilometre 1.99 units per square kilometre 0.7117 units per square kilometre Canada
2020s 2.89 units per square kilometre 2.49 units per square kilometre 0.3992 units per square kilometre Canada

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
